Transaction 09d3980518f12c1ef2176780bd730780afbe325c5457689bc3fc76139929b4d6
1 Input
1 Output
-
09d3980518f12c1ef2176780bd730780afbe325c5457689bc3fc76139929b4d6:0
- value
- 412686
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d8c8b6e24e26856bc04c7b2308ccc7b3ddb1f51 OP_EQUAL
- address
- 3MtTd9kcobfNfkaFwhaHYkr5KyB65k37NZ